MELT®Method

The MELT Method is a hands-off self-care technique that uses soft rollers and specialized balls to gently work with the body's connective tissue, or fascia. Through mindful, intentional movements, MELT helps restore fluid flow, release accumulated tension and compression, and support greater mobility, stability, balance, and body awareness.

Unlike traditional foam rolling or stretching, MELT uses gentle techniques designed to work with your body rather than force it. It's an accessible practice for people of all ages and abilities and can be a wonderful complement to Pilates and your everyday movement routine.

Mat Pilates

Mat Pilates is the foundation of the Pilates method, using your own body weight, breath, and controlled movement to develop core strength, mobility, balance, coordination, and body awareness.
